카테고리 없음

VS Code로 시작하는 코딩: 에디터 프로그램 설치 가이드

Knowledge Atlas 2025. 3. 21. 01:00
반응형
VS Code로 시작하는 코딩: 에디터 프로그램 설치 가이드

코딩을 시작하려면 우선 적절한 코드 에디터를 선택하는 것이 중요합니다. 많은 개발자들이 사랑하는 Visual Studio Code (VS Code)는 기능이 풍부하고 사용하기 쉬운 무료 에디터입니다. 이 글에서는 VS Code의 설치 방법과 함께 실용적인 팁과 사례를 소개하겠습니다.

VS Code 설치하기

VS Code를 설치하는 것은 매우 간단합니다. 다음 단계를 따라 진행해 보세요:

  1. VS Code 공식 웹사이트(code.visualstudio.com)에 접속합니다.
  2. 운영 체제에 맞는 설치 파일을 다운로드합니다.
  3. 다운로드한 파일을 실행하여 설치 마법사의 지시에 따라 설치를 완료합니다.

설치가 완료되면 VS Code를 실행하여 기본 설정을 선택할 수 있습니다. 기본 테마와 폰트를 선택하고, 원하는 확장 기능을 추가하는 것으로 시작해 보세요.

실용적인 팁 5가지

1. 단축키 활용하기

VS Code는 다양한 단축키를 제공합니다. 단축키를 익히면 코딩 속도를 크게 향상시킬 수 있습니다. 예를 들어, Ctrl + P를 눌러 파일을 빠르게 열 수 있으며, Ctrl + Shift + P를 통해 명령 팔레트를 사용할 수 있습니다. 이를 통해 다른 명령을 신속하게 검색하고 실행할 수 있습니다.

2. 확장 프로그램 설치

VS Code의 가장 큰 장점 중 하나는 다양한 확장 프로그램을 지원한다는 점입니다. 언어 지원, 테마, 코드 포맷터 등 여러분의 필요에 맞는 확장을 설치하여 개인화할 수 있습니다. 예를 들어, Prettier라는 확장 프로그램을 이용하면 코드 포맷팅을 자동으로 할 수 있어 매우 유용합니다.

3. 통합 터미널 사용하기

VS Code의 통합 터미널을 사용하면 에디터를 나가지 않고도 명령어를 실행할 수 있습니다. Ctrl + `를 눌러 터미널을 열 수 있으며, 이곳에서 Git 명령어나 Node.js 실행 등을 손쉽게 처리할 수 있습니다. 이렇게 하면 반복적인 작업이 줄어들어 더 효율적으로 개발할 수 있습니다.

4. Git 통합 활용하기

VS Code는 Git과의 통합 기능이 뛰어나 개발자가 버전 관리를 쉽게 할 수 있습니다. Source Control 패널에서 커밋, 푸시, 풀 등의 작업을 직관적으로 수행할 수 있으며, 변경 사항을 쉽게 비교할 수 있어 작업의 효율성을 높입니다.

5. 사용자 설정 커스터마이징

VS Code는 사용자가 원하는 대로 설정을 커스터마이징할 수 있는 기능을 제공합니다. settings.json 파일을 수정하여 글꼴 크기, 테마, 자동 저장 옵션 등을 조정하여 자신만의 작업 환경을 만들 수 있습니다. 이로 인해 더욱 쾌적한 개발 환경을 조성할 수 있습니다.

사례 연구

사례 1: 웹 개발 프로젝트

한 웹 개발자는 VS Code를 사용하여 개인 웹사이트를 만들었습니다. 그는 Live Server 확장 기능을 설치하여 실시간으로 웹 페이지의 변화를 확인할 수 있었습니다. HTML, CSS, JavaScript 파일을 동시에 열고, 통합 터미널을 통해 npm 패키지를 설치하는 등의 작업을 신속하게 수행했습니다. 다음 표는 그의 작업 흐름을 정리한 것입니다:

작업 도구 설명
HTML 작성 VS Code 코드 자동 완성을 통해 빠르게 작성
CSS 스타일링 Live Server 변경 사항을 실시간으로 확인
JavaScript 기능 추가 터미널 npm 패키지 설치 및 관리

이 개발자는 VS Code 덕분에 효율적으로 작업할 수 있었고, 프로젝트를 단기간에 완료할 수 있었습니다.

사례 2: 파이썬 데이터 분석

또 다른 사례로, 데이터 분석가가 VS Code를 사용하여 파이썬 기반의 데이터 분석 프로젝트를 진행했습니다. 그는 Python 확장을 설치하여 코드 작성 및 디버깅을 쉽게 할 수 있었습니다. VS Code의 Jupyter Notebook 지원을 통해 데이터를 시각화하는 작업도 간편하게 수행했습니다. 다음 표는 그의 분석 과정의 주요 단계를 나타냅니다:

단계 도구 설명
데이터 불러오기 VS Code pandas 라이브러리 사용
데이터 처리 Python 코드 자동 완성 및 오류 수정 기능 활용
시각화 Jupyter Notebook 데이터를 그래프 형태로 시각화

이 데이터 분석가는 VS Code를 통해 데이터를 빠르고 효율적으로 분석할 수 있었고, 프로젝트 결과를 성공적으로 제출할 수 있었습니다.

사례 3: 팀 프로젝트 관리

마지막으로, 한 소프트웨어 개발 팀이 VS Code를 사용하여 협업 프로젝트를 진행했습니다. 팀원들은 GitHub과 연동하여 코드 변경 사항을 관리하고, Live Share 기능을 통해 실시간으로 코드 리뷰를 진행했습니다. 다음 표는 팀이 어떻게 VS Code를 활용했는지를 보여줍니다:

활동 도구 설명
코드 작성 VS Code 코드 자동 완성과 오류 표시 기능 활용
버전 관리 GitHub 브랜치 관리 및 코드 병합
코드 리뷰 Live Share 실시간으로 코드 공유 및 피드백 제공

이 팀은 VS Code 덕분에 원활하게 협업할 수 있었고, 프로젝트를 성공적으로 마무리할 수 있었습니다.

요약 및 실천 팁


VS Code는 강력한 기능과 사용자 친화적인 인터페이스 덕분에 많은 개발자들이 선택하는 코드 에디터입니다. 설치가 간단하며, 다양한 확장 기능을 통해 개인화할 수 있습니다. 위에서 소개한 팁을 활용하여 효율적인 코딩 환경을 구축해 보세요.

실천 팁:

  • 단축키를 자주 사용하여 작업 속도를 높이세요.
  • 필요한 확장 프로그램을 설치하여 기능을 강화하세요.
  • 통합 터미널을 사용하여 명령어 작업을 간소화하세요.
  • Git 통합 기능을 활용하여 버전을 관리하세요.
  • 자신만의 사용자 설정을 통해 작업 환경을 개인화하세요.

이제 여러분도 VS Code를 통해 코딩의 세계에 발을 들여보세요! 다양한 기능과 팁을 활용하여 효율적인 개발 경험을 누릴 수 있을 것입니다.

반응형